>>The main use of Liszt's Les Preludes was for various background situations
>>for the radio version of the Lone Ranger.  ...
>
>It was also usually the "chapter-end" music (the Wagnerian "entrance of the
>Gods into Valhalla" part) of the serial "Flash Gordon," with Larry "Buster"
>Crabbe.

And, so far, nobody seems to have mentioned that it was also used as
inspirational background music in the Japanese film *Tampopo* about one
man's search for the perfect noodle restaurant.
